/* Return the first occurrence of NEEDLE in HAYSTACK. Return HAYSTACK | |
if NEEDLE is empty, otherwise NULL if NEEDLE is not found in | |
HAYSTACK. */ | |
char * | |
STRSTR (const char *haystack_start, const char *needle_start) | |
{ | |
const char *haystack = haystack_start; | |
const char *needle = needle_start; | |
size_t needle_len; /* Length of NEEDLE. */ | |
size_t haystack_len; /* Known minimum length of HAYSTACK. */ | |
bool ok = true; /* True if NEEDLE is prefix of HAYSTACK. */ | |
/* Determine length of NEEDLE, and in the process, make sure | |
HAYSTACK is at least as long (no point processing all of a long | |
NEEDLE if HAYSTACK is too short). */ | |
while (*haystack && *needle) | |
ok &= *haystack++ == *needle++; | |
if (*needle) | |
return NULL; | |
if (ok) | |
return (char *) haystack_start; | |
/* Reduce the size of haystack using strchr, since it has a smaller | |
linear coefficient than the Two-Way algorithm. */ | |
needle_len = needle - needle_start; | |
haystack = strchr (haystack_start + 1, *needle_start); | |
if (!haystack || __builtin_expect (needle_len == 1, 0)) | |
return (char *) haystack; | |
needle -= needle_len; | |
haystack_len = (haystack > haystack_start + needle_len ? 1 | |
: needle_len + haystack_start - haystack); | |
/* Perform the search. Abstract memory is considered to be an array | |
of 'unsigned char' values, not an array of 'char' values. See | |
ISO C 99 section 6.2.6.1. */ | |
if (needle_len < LONG_NEEDLE_THRESHOLD) | |
return two_way_short_needle ((const unsigned char *) haystack, | |
haystack_len, | |
(const unsigned char *) needle, needle_len); | |
return two_way_long_needle ((const unsigned char *) haystack, haystack_len, | |
(const unsigned char *) needle, needle_len); | |
} | |
